Abstract

Treatment of benzothiazines 3 and 8 with butyllithium resulted in deprotonation at C3 to afford the corresponding organolithium species. These compounds could be trapped with a variety of electrophiles to give products in high yield. Some limitations to the processes chiefly based on steric effects were uncovered. Interesting and potentially useful side reactions were also established.
